In the middle of winter, when snow is falling in many parts of the United States, scientists have sounded a warning to people who plan to spend many hours in the sun this summer.The warning is:The sun's summertime rays(射线)are more dangerous than once thought. A team of scientists from 80 nations recently reported to the United Nations that a layer of ozone(臭氧层)in the atmosphere(大气),which protects humans from harmful levels of ultraviolet(紫外线)radiation(放射),will be thinner over the United States this summer.The thinner layer allows more ultraviolet rays from the sun to reach the earth.The extra amount of ultraviolet radiation could cause an increase in the number of cases of skin cancer(癌症). Scientists first became concerned about the ozone layer in the mid 1980s when a hole was discovered in the layer above Antarctica during the winter.The hole was caused by chemicals used in refrigerators(冰箱)and air conditioners.When these chemicals are sent out into the atmosphere, they produce gases that destroy the ozone. Concern about the protective ozone layer rose more recently when data(数据) from satellites and ground stations showed that ozone levels were dropping over areas other than Antarctica.Low ozone levels were recorded in the spring and summer over the United States and over other populated areas in the world.Although many countries have already begun stopping the use of ozone-destroying chemicals, the new findings are expected to advance the timetable for a total ban(禁止)of the chemicals.
